I'm not sure what you mean when you say "by 20". If you mean a 20 mm wide rim I can't help you but why would you want so narrow a rim with the load you describe?

40 hole rims are primarily the venue of tandems nowdays. Peter White lists several rims that you might consider. http://peterwhitecycles.com/tourtand.asp

These would include the Sun CR18 which can accomodate tires as narrow as 25. Also see the Velocity Dyad and the Mavic A719 which can take 28 or wider tires. I wouls also think your LBS could order them for you. Hope this helps. Len Diamond Ridgewood, New Jersey USA
